Description
A festive prime rib roast recipe perfect for Christmas dinner.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 (4-rib) standing beef rib roast (about 8 pounds)
- 2 tablespoons kosher salt
- 1 tablespoon black pepper
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 4 sprigs fresh rosemary
- 4 sprigs fresh thyme
- 6 cloves garlic, smashed
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 450°F (230°C).
- Pat the roast dry with paper towels.
- Rub the roast all over with salt and pepper.
- Heat olive oil in a large o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at.
- Sear the roast on all sides until deeply browned.
- Add rosemary, thyme, and garlic to the skillet around the roast.
-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ven.
- Roast for 15 minutes.
- Reduce oven temperature to 325°F (160°C).
- Continue roasting until a meat th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the roast registers 120°F (49°C) for rare, 130°F (54°C) for medium-rare, or 140°F (60°C) for medium, about 1.5 to 2 hours.
- Remove roast from oven and tent loosely with foil.
- Let the roast rest for 20-30 minutes before carving.
- Carve the roast into slices against the grain.
Notes
- Resting the roast is crucial for juicy results.
- Adjust cooking time based on your desired doneness.
- Use a good quality meat thermometer for accuracy.
